Hi, I would just cat that file, as in:
cat $BYOBU_RUN_DIR/cache.$BYOBU_BACKEND/updates-available On my system this is what it I do: % cat $BYOBU_RUN_DIR/cache.$BYOBU_BACKEND/updates-available 0 0 So I can see the file has just "0 0" in it at this moment. You could also use less, more, nano, vi, emacs, etc. - any utility to view the file contents.
